description Product Description

This chemical is primarily utilized in the field of organic synthesis, where it serves as a key intermediate in the development of various pharmaceutical compounds. Its structure, featuring a cyclopropyl group and a chloroacetamide moiety, makes it a valuable building block for creating molecules with potential biological activity. Researchers often employ it in the synthesis of novel drug candidates, particularly those targeting neurological or psychiatric disorders, due to its ability to interact with specific receptors or enzymes in the body. Additionally, its reactivity allows for further modifications, enabling the creation of diverse chemical libraries for drug discovery and development.
